#849fe0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#849fe0 is composed of 51.8% red, 62.4% green and 87.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.1% cyan, 29%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 222.4 degrees, a saturation of 59.7% and a lightness of 69.8%. #849fe0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#093fc1.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

#849fe0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#849fe0 has RGB values of R:132, G:159, B:224 and CMYK values of C:0.41, M:0.29, Y:0,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 8691680.

Shades and Tints of #849fe0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010102 is the darkest color, while #f2f5f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#849fe0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#adb0b7 is the less saturated color, while #6693fe is the most saturated one.
